Confession Of Judgment (law)
A written document by a debtor saying that if they do not pay the Debt, they agree to the entry of a judgment against them.
citizen (iou)
citizen noun & adjective. ME.
[Anglo-Norman citesein, -zein alt. (prob. after deinzein DENIZEN noun & adjective) of Old French citeain (mod. citoyen) from Proto-Romance, from Latin civitas CITY.]
A. noun.
An inhabitant of a city or town; esp. one possessing civic rights, as a freeman etc.; a town-dweller. ME.
A member, native or naturalized, of a (usu. specified) State or Commonwealth. LME.
b. spec. As a title or form of address during the French Revolution: supporter of the republican order. obsolete exc. Hist. L18.
An inhabitant, an occupant, (of). LME.
A civilian. rare. E17.
Phrases: citizen of the world a person who is at Home anywhere, a cosmopolitan. Citizens' Advice Bureau a local office giving free advice to enquirers concerning their rights or about available aid. citizen's arrest: by a private citizen without a warrant, allowable in certain cases, as the witnessing of an arrestable offence. citizens' band (designating or pertaining to) a range of Radio frequencies allocated for local communication by individuals. Citizen's Charter a document setting out the rights of citizens, esp. a British government document of 1991 guaranteeing citizens the right of redress where a public service fails to meet certain standards. JOHN Citizen. second class citizen: see SECOND CLASS adjective. senior citizen: see SENIOR adjective.
B. adjective. Like a city- or town-dweller, city-bred. rare (Shakes.). Only in E17.
citizeness noun a female citizen L18.
citizenhood noun (a) the state of being a citizen; (b) the body of citizens: L19.
citizenish adjective of the Nature of or relating to citizens E19.
citizenly adjective pertaining to or characteristic of a citizen M19.
citizenry noun a body of citizens, citizens collectively E19.
citizenship noun the position or status of being a citizen E17.
